Norfolk Deaf Association (NDA), which operates as Hear for Norfolk, is a Norwich-based organisation with a mission to improve the quality of live of people with all degrees of hearing loss and related conditions. We provide the following services: Hearing Support, Aural Care, Adult Audiology, Wellbeing Support and Hearing Loss Awareness Training. We operate across the county of Norfolk.

When was Norfolk Deaf Association (nda) registered as a charity?

Norfolk Deaf Association (nda) was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 16 April 2012 as charity number 1146883. It has been registered for 14 years.

Who runs Norfolk Deaf Association (nda)?

Norfolk Deaf Association (nda) is governed by a board of 5 trustees. The chair of trustees is Jill Penn.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
